docs: update for new data placement options
Update the HOWTO and man page for the unified data placement options that cover both FDP and Streams. Signed-off-by: Vincent Fu <vincent.fu@samsung.com>

+.. option:: dataplacement=str : [io_uring_cmd] [xnvme]
+
+ Specifies the data placement directive type to use for write commands.
+ The following types are supported:
+
+ **none**
+ Do not use a data placement directive. This is the
+ default.
+
+ **fdp**
+ Use Flexible Data Placement directives for write
+ commands. This is equivalent to specifying
+ :option:`fdp` =1.
+
+ **streams**
+ Use Streams directives for write commands.
+
+.. option:: plid_select=str, fdp_pli_select=str : [io_uring_cmd] [xnvme]
Defines how fio decides which placement ID to use next. The following
types are defined:
@@ -2512,16 +2529,17 @@ with the caveat that when used on the command line, they must come after the
Round robin over available placement IDs. This is the
default.
- The available placement ID index/indices is defined by the option
- :option:`fdp_pli`.
+ The available placement ID (indices) are defined by the option
+ :option:`plids`.
-.. option:: fdp_pli=str : [io_uring_cmd] [xnvme]
+.. option:: plids=str, fdp_pli=str : [io_uring_cmd] [xnvme]
- Select which Placement ID Index/Indicies this job is allowed to use for
- writes. By default, the job will cycle through all available Placement
- IDs, so use this to isolate these identifiers to specific jobs. If you
- want fio to use placement identifier only at indices 0, 2 and 5 specify
- ``fdp_pli=0,2,5``.
+ Select which Placement IDs (streams) or Placement ID Indices (FDP) this
+ job is allowed to use for writes. For FDP by default, the job will
+ cycle through all available Placement IDs, so use this to isolate these
+ identifiers to specific jobs. If you want fio to use FDP placement
+ identifiers only at indices 0, 2 and 5 specify ``plids=0,2,5``. For
+ streams this should be a comma-separated list of Stream IDs.
